Floor Water Damage Restoration v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small water leak with minimal damage Yes Maybe DIY repairs can save you money, but may not address underlying issues
Large water leak with significant damage No Yes A professional restoration team can ensure thorough cleanup and prevention of further damage
Water damage to electrical parts No Yes Professional teams have specialized equipment and training to safely navigate electrical parts
Visible signs of mold or mildew No Yes Professional mold remediation is necessary for safety and health
Water damage to structural elements (e.g. Walls, floors) No Yes Professionals can assess the extent of damage and develop a plan to repair or replace affected elements

Floor Water Damage Restoration Cost in Waverly, GA

The cost of floor water damage restoration in Waverly, GA can vary depending on the extent and complexity of the issue. Here are some estimated price ranges for different aspects of the service: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of water damage
Content and Asset Restoration $1,000 – $5,000 Value of damaged items, complexity of restoration
Mold Remediation and Repair $1,500 – $6,000 Extent of mold growth, complexity of removal
Final Inspection and Cleaning $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, complexity of cleanup
Overall Cost $3,500 – $15,000 Combined cost of all services, based on complexity and extent of damages

These estimates are based on real-world costs and are subject to variation based on the specifics of your situation. To get an accurate quote, we recommend scheduling an on-site assessment with one of our professionals.
